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Bosnian Blue | Gulf of California Harbor Porpoise |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(животные) | Animalia (животные) |
| Phylum | Arthropoda (членистоногие) | Chordata (хордовые) |
| Class | Insecta (насекомые) | Mammalia (млекопитающие) |
| Order | Lepidoptera (чешуекрылые) | Cetacea (Whales & Dolphins) |
| Family | Lycaenidae | Phocoenidae |
| Genus | Agriades | Phocoena |
| Species | Agriades dardanus | Phocoena sinus |
